Simba head coach Abdelhak Benchikha has returned to Algeria for a break where on January 25 he will be in the country for the preparation of the second phase of Lala Salama this season
The league along with various championships has stopped for Afcon 2023 but when it ends, there will be about three months of consecutive matches
Benchikha has warned the Simba players that by January 25 everyone should have reported to the camp for the preparation
The strict coach, does not want to joke when it comes to discipline and players to follow his instructions
"I have told you that no player should miss the first day of training for no reason, it is better late than late, we have to start the hard work together"
"We have added new players, everyone in the team is now eager to see the goals of the club achieved, who will complete it? We in the team have a difficult job but it is possible if everyone gives one hundred percent"
"Simba should not continue to be low in the position, we need to be high and this will not be possible if we continue to work in a normal environment, we need to work with goals and put effort," said Benchikha
Simba has set goals to regain all domestic titles as well as at least reach the semi-finals of the Champions League
